The phrase "artwork without" is grammatically correct and can be used in written English
It is commonly used to describe a piece of art or a collection of art that does not have a certain feature or characteristic. For example: - "The exhibition showcased artwork without color, emphasizing form and shape instead." - "He was drawn to the artwork without a title, finding it more intriguing and thought-provoking." - "The artist's portfolio contained several pieces of artwork without a defined theme or concept."
